To minimize moisture problems in air compressors, it is important to initially recognize the auto mechanics entailed in moisture generation. Executing moisture control methods, such as the usage of refrigerated air dryers and desiccant air dryers, can successfully eliminate moisture from the pressed air system. Refrigerated air clothes dryers cool down the pressed air, permitting moisture to be and condense removed, whereas desiccant air dryers utilize moisture-absorbing materials to ensure that the air supplied is as completely dry as possible.

Reliable air compressor maintenance must include routine checks of the compressor's oil high quality in oil-injected equipments. Moisture can contaminate compressor oil, decreasing its performance and leading to devices failure. Applying a regular oil change schedule and carefully checking oil levels can considerably add to sustained compressor efficiency. The expense related to oil adjustments and filter replacements is fairly reduced contrasted to the expenditures incurred as a result of tools break downs and the functional downtimes triggered by moisture-related problems.

Comprehending the ambient conditions where the compressor runs can aid develop a preventative maintenance timetable customized to details ecological difficulties. In areas with high humidity, there may be a demand for added desiccant systems or upgrades to existing clothes dryers to manage raised moisture levels. In contrast, in drier environments, standard moisture separators and normal water drainage may be sufficient. Each functional setting needs to be evaluated to execute the best moisture monitoring methods.
